Output 070515965d39e4178072088e83f6c05f233ec9909e8ba1b67a27852097b3d324:0

value
708562479
script pubkey
OP_0 OP_PUSHBYTES_20 2f098189811416bb35a5e06faa670a806b5fa7f9
address
tb1q9uycrzvpzsttkdd9uph65ec2sp44lfle6qzf9m
transaction
070515965d39e4178072088e83f6c05f233ec9909e8ba1b67a27852097b3d324